HC Deb 29 October 1986 vol 103 c169W
22. Mr. MacKenzie

asked the Secretary of State for Foreign and Commonwealth Affairs if he will make a statement on East-West relations.

Mr. Renton

We welcome the substantial progress made at Reykjavik towards agreement on nuclear arms reductions and hope both sides will build on this in the negotiations in Geneva. The Government will continue to play a leading role in the search for balanced and verifiable agreements on nuclear, chemical and conventional arms. At the Vienna CSCE meeting, which starts in November, we will press for greater respect for human rights.
